Description Of Responsibilities
The Insurance Program Manager is accountable for evaluating potential risks and exposures for the company and developing an effective process of identifying, measuring and managing risks through the implementation of contractual risk transfer, insurance programs and other risk solutions.
  • Conduct thorough reviews of Owner, Subcontractor, and Manufacturer contracts and purchase orders to ensure insurance requirements are properly addressed and comply with established company standards
  • Understand comprehensive risk exposure, provide detailed explanations of insurance coverage options, and recommend appropriate insurance strategy
  • Strategically evaluate risk of projects and subcontractors to determine appropriate utilization of Contractor Controlled Insurance Program (CCIP)
  • Oversee the claims management process, including coordinating with project teams, contractors, insurance providers and third-party vendors to facilitate efficient claims resolution
  • Understand and communicate comprehensive materials to present to underwriters for annual insurance renewal
  • Keep abreast of industry trends, regulatory changes, and technological advancements in the insurance industry. Evaluate and recommend innovative solutions to enhance the risk management team’s best practices
  • Actively engage in supporting education and training programs for the risk management team and other corporate stakeholders to foster a culture of proactive risk management and informed insurance decision-making
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with third party service providers including brokers and insurers
